Duke Energy Corporation generates 27% more annual revenue ($32.80B vs $25.84B). DUK leads profitability with a 16.0% profit margin vs 11.8%. PCG appears more attractively valued with a PEG of 0.60. PCG earns a higher WallStSmart Score of 76/100 (B+).

Duke Energy Corporation

UTILITIES · UTILITIES - REGULATED ELECTRIC · USA

Duke Energy Corporation is an American electric power and natural gas holding company head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ina.

PG&E Corp

UTILITIES · UTILITIES - REGULATED ELECTRIC · USA

PG&E Corporation, through its subsidiary, Pacific Gas and Electric Company, is engaged in the sale and delivery of electricity and natural gas to customers in northern and central California, United States. The company is headquartered in San Francisco, California.
